shell/bash
kogwang
这个作者很懒,什么都没留下…
展开
-
Mac本.bash_profile不生效
如果不存在创建一个文件 然后source ~/.bash_profile即可不生效创建.zshrc 因为每次打开终端最先加载的是.zshrc(也可以直接在这里配置环境变量,不便于维护) 在.zshrc 添加source ~/.bash_profile原创 2020-06-30 10:05:13 · 481 阅读 · 0 评论 -
vim cat指定到行
vim指定到行# 在打开文件时,跳转到文件的第n行 vim +n filenamevim +15 ./test.sh# 编辑的过程中跳转到行数 英文状态下冒号行号回车 :n:15cat只能区间读取# 显示文件前面10行cat 文件名 | head -n 10# 显示文件最后10行cat 文件名 | tail -n 10# 从10行开始显示,显示10行以后的所有行cat 文件名 | tail -n +10 # 从10行到50行 此处tail和head不能互换位置c原创 2020-06-29 09:44:27 · 341 阅读 · 0 评论 -
shell字符串,列表操作等
字符串包含 类似in#!/bin/bashfunction1(){ abcd="1234" } function1 &&a='34'if [[ $abcd == *$a* ]]then echo "包含" else echo "不包含" fiwhoami | grep -qE 'kog2|kog1'$? # 返回为0包含 1或其他不包含占位符/截取字符串/字符串操作a="abcd"b="12.原创 2020-06-28 16:33:53 · 2218 阅读 · 0 评论